NEW YORK (AP) - Police say a backpack left on a New York City subway platform before a man jumped in front of a train turned out to contain an umbrella and a thermos.

The unidentified man jumped in front of a Manhattan-bound A train at the 80th Street station in Queens at about 6:45 a.m. Friday. He was taken to a hospital in critical condition.

Bystanders told police the man had left a backpack on the platform before he jumped. Subway service in the area was suspended while the bomb squad investigated the backpack as a possible explosive device.



A police spokesman says the investigators determined that the “device” was an umbrella and a thermos.
